Problema de equilibrio de Hardy Weinberg

En una población tribal pequeña, las frecuencias de dos alelos A y a en un locus particular fueron 0,3 y 0,7, respectivamente. Sin embargo, no todos los individuos con genotipo aa pudieron vivir hasta la edad reproductiva y se encontró que la aptitud relativa de este genotipo era de 0,5. Los genotipos restantes tenían una aptitud relativa de 1. ¿Cuál es el porcentaje esperado de heterocigotos entre los recién nacidos en la próxima generación?

Mi respuesta es : 37 % pero la respuesta dada es 43.52 %

Hice lo siguiente: Primero supuse que la población era de 100 individuos y luego conté el número de individuos con sus respectivos genotipos. Luego asumí que cada persona deja 1 descendencia excepto los aa que dejan 0,5 descendientes y luego calculé la frecuencia del nuevo genotipo a partir de esto.

¿Estás diciendo que f(A)=0.3 y f(a)=0.7?
@fileunderwater sí.

Respuestas (2)

Esta es básicamente la misma solución que la respuesta de @AlanBoyd, pero como él me lo pidió, también publicaré mi solución (también es una razón para probar METRO a t h j a X un poco más).

Asumiendo:

F ( A ) = pags = 0.3 , F ( a ) = q = 0.7

y las fórmulas estándar:

F ( A A ) = pags 2 F ( A a ) = 2 pags q F ( a a ) = q 2

da estos genotipos en la generación parental (G1), antes y después de la selección (utilizando el vector de aptitud w ):

genotipo frecuencia G1 w freq raza.pop raza de frecuencia. reescalado A A 0.09 1 F ( A A ) w A A = 0.09 0.119 A a 0.42 1 F ( A a ) w A a = 0.42 0.556 a a 0.49 0.5 F ( a a ) w a a = 0.245 0.325 suma 1 0.755 1

Las frecuencias de genotipo en la población reproductora (reescaladas para que sumen uno) se utilizan para calcular las frecuencias de alelos como:

F ( A ) = F ( A A ) + F ( A a ) 2 = 0.397 F ( a ) = F ( a a ) + F ( A a ) 2 = 0.603

Estos se utilizan luego para calcular las frecuencias de genotipo en la próxima generación (G2), utilizando las mismas ecuaciones HW que al principio:

F ( A A ) = 0.397 2 = 0.158 F ( A a ) = 2 0.397 0.603 = 0.479 F ( a a ) = 0.603 2 = 0.363

no entiendo donde esta la respuesta dada F ( A a ) = 0.435 viene de

Su razonamiento es incorrecto, porque una vez que tiene la cantidad de individuos que sobreviven después del 50% de mortalidad, no puede simplemente darles a todos una descendencia idéntica, debe aparearlos entre sí.

Sin embargo, no puedo obtener la respuesta dada, en cambio obtengo 47.9%

Aquí está mi razonamiento:

f( A )=0.3

f( un )=0.7

calcular frecuencias de genotipos:

AA = 0,3 2 = 0,09

aa = 0,7 2 = 0,49

Aa = 2 * 0,3 * 0,7 = 0,42

(estos suman 1 como se esperaba)

use 1000 individuos para obtener buenos números redondos

número AA = 90

número aa = 490

número Aa = 420

Ahora aplique 50% de mortalidad en individuos aa :

número AA => 90

número aa => 245

número Aa => 420

ahora calcule nuevas frecuencias alélicas en la población de apareamiento:

f( A ) = (90 + 90 + 420)/1510 = 600/1510

f( a ) = (245 + 245 + 420)/1510 = 910/1510

calcular la proporción de descendencia heterocigota

= 2 * f( UN ) * f( un )

= (1200 * 910)/(1510 * 1510)

= 0,479

Espero que alguien pueda ver dónde me estoy equivocando.

Obtuve un 47,89% cuando solo trabajé con frecuencias, por lo que su respuesta parece correcta. Mi sensación también fue que ambas respuestas eran incorrectas, por lo tanto, mi comentario a la pregunta.
gracias @fileunderwater, ¡me he estado arrancando los pelos por esto! Debería publicar su cálculo; espero que sea más elegante que el mío.
Esto es más o menos lo que estaba obteniendo también, y no pude encontrar la manera de obtener el 43,52%.